robi666 says on Oct 12, 2007, 10:50:

Ok, more for Peter.

When someone makes a new comment, you post the comment to the server, wait for a return code, and then append the comment at the end of the page "client side".

Now, you give the illusional idea that it is faster (because you do not force it to refresh), but the page is not actually up to date, and one has to refresh it anyway to see the comments that have been made before the last.

More and worse, one can think that he's seeing an up to date page and it is not!

Now, what's the difference with the old way to do it?
Did I explain myself?
